| 3299 | } elseif ( post_password_required( $comment_post_ID ) ) { |
| 3300 | |
| 3301 | /** |
| 3302 | * Fires when a comment is attempted on a password-protected post. |
| 3303 | * |
| 3304 | * @since 2.9.0 |
| 3305 | * |
| 3306 | * @param int $comment_post_ID Post ID. |
| 3307 | */ |
| 3308 | do_action( 'comment_on_password_protected', $comment_post_ID ); |
| 3309 | |
| 3310 | return new WP_Error( 'comment_on_password_protected' ); |
| 3311 | |
| 3312 | } else { |
